8,647,507 is a composite number, odd.
8,647,507 (eight million six hundred forty-seven thousand five hundred seven) is an odd 7-digit number. It is a composite number with 16 divisors, and factors as 11³ × 73 × 89. Written other ways, in hexadecimal, 0x83F353.
